    Brent Leroy Butt [1] (born August 3, 1966) is a Canadian actor, comedian, and writer. He is best known for his role as Brent Leroy on the CTV sitcom Corner Gas, which he created. [2] [3] He also created the television series Hiccups and wrote the 2013 film No Clue.
